About Aspen

Aspen is synonymous with luxury mountain living. This historic mining town has evolved into one of the world's most prestigious ski destinations, known for its celebrity visitors, cultural events, and four distinct ski mountains. Aspen offers world-class skiing in winter and festivals, hiking, and outdoor recreation in summer.

Highlights

  • Four ski mountains: Aspen Mountain, Snowmass, Highlands, Buttermilk
  • Historic Victorian downtown with upscale shopping
  • Aspen Music Festival and cultural events year-round

How long does the drive from Denver to Aspen take?

The transfer from Denver International Airport to Aspen takes approximately 3.5 to 4 hours (220 miles/354 km). Travel time can vary based on weather conditions and traffic, especially during peak ski season.

Is it better to fly into Denver or Aspen Airport?

Aspen-Pitkin County Airport (ASE) is closer but has limited flights and can be affected by weather. Denver offers more flight options and better prices. We provide reliable transfers from both airports.

What's the elevation in Aspen and should I be concerned about altitude?

Aspen sits at 8,000 feet elevation. Some visitors experience mild altitude symptoms. We recommend staying hydrated, avoiding alcohol initially, and taking it easy on your first day.
